I agree with Jack Carson's letter ("End sanctuary city' status," Nov. 5). Security in our country or in our county is not only a responsibility of the police, but it is for everyone.
There is no doubt that immigration officials have information about illegal aliens residing in this country. In reality, police don't have to go too far to learn if someone is illegal or not because every legal person has at least one ID and one Social Security number.
If someone commits a crime, he should be punished according to the law, and in the case of an illegal alien he should be sent back to his original country after he has been punished for his crime.
Nadine Kakanou, Silver Spring
The writer is a freshman at Prince George's Community College.
